TEETH WHITENING
  • It is the process used to treat teeth for
    aesthetic purposes, eliminating the effect of
    staining or discoloration of extrinsic or
    intrinsic origin.
  • Tooth discoloration is defined as "any change in
    thehue, color, or translucency of a tooth due to
    anycause.

4
Classification
  • Internal bleaching (in non-vital teeth only) and
    in the case of a tooth endodontic (root canal
    treatments with sodium perborate) and may be
    supplemented by external whitening techniques.
  • External bleaching (vital teeth), involves the
    application of substances on the outside of the
    tooth.
  • Carbamide peroxide-In general outpatient
  • Hydrogen peroxide Basically for Clinical
    treatments

What Causes Discoloration Disease
  • Extrinsic
  • Coffee and tea stains
  • Cigarette
  • Diet
  • Tobacco
  • Intrinsic Tetracycline stains
  • Fluorosis stains
  • Trauma to tooth
  • Systemic condition
  • Iatrogenic discoloration

7
Tetracycline staining
  • More susceptible during the second trimester in
    vitro to roughly 8 years after birth.
  • Tetracycline molecules chelate with calcium and
    gets incorporated into the hydroxyapatite
    crystals.
  • Severity of stains depends on the time and
    duration of drug administration.

8
Indications
  • Discolouration of anterior teeth after R.C.T.
  • Tetracycline stains (mild)
  • Fluorosis
  • Haemorrhagic discolouration
  • Discolouration due to ageing
  • Medication discolouration
